Magento 2 Speed Hacks: Quick Wins for Faster Load Times
Want to boost your Magento 2 shop's speed? Check out a few quick wins you can implement immediately for measurable gains. Often, minor tweaks can yield impressive results. First, turn on browser caching – this lets people’s browsers keep resources locally. Then, compress your pictures; heavy files considerably affect page display. Consider using a CDN to serve content from nearby servers. To finish, review your theme's JS and CSS – join and minify them to lessen the size.

Magento 2 Speed Optimization Checklist: A Step-by-Step Approach
Boosting your online store's loading speed is vital for user experience . This checklist outlines a practical step-by-step method to enhance page load times . First, assess your present platform’s speed using services like Google PageSpeed Insights or GTmetrix. Then, focus graphics – compress graphics without compromising quality, and utilize deferred loading for below-the-fold elements . Next, activate caching mechanisms – both client-side caching and object caching. Furthermore, reduce external files by merging style sheets and scripting files. Don't miss content delivery networks (CDNs) , which deliver files from multiple locations worldwide. Finally, regularly maintain your Magento 2 theme and plugins to confirm best functionality .
